Январь 2011 г.

«Отходы ни времени, ни денег, но сделать наилучшим образом использовать оба. Без промышленности и бережливости, ничего не будет обойтись и вместе с ними все.»

Бенджамин Франклин

Аннотация

Стоимость информационных технологий (ИТ) как процент от общей эксплуатации и капитальные затраты растут как компании модернизировать свои операции и как она становится все более неотъемлемой частью ресурсов компании. Цена тег, связанный с ИТ-инфраструктурой является тяжелым, и в сегодняшней экономике, компаниям необходимо искать пути для снижения накладных расходов при одновременном сохранении качества операций и пребывания тока с технологией. С его достижениями в доступность, удобство использования, функциональность, выбор и власть свободный/libre open source программное обеспечение (F/убыток) обеспечивает экономически эффективные средства для современного предприятия по рационализации своей деятельности. iXsystems хотел бы количественно оценить выгоды, связанные с использованием открытого программного обеспечения в своей штаб-квартире компании. Эта статья является результатом внутреннего анализа использования открытого программного обеспечения вместо коммерческого программного обеспечения во всех аспектах деятельности компании.

Зрелого возраста открытого программного обеспечения

До недавнего времени приобретения собственности (закрытым исходным кодом) программного обеспечения считается фактическим отраслевым стандартом. Организациям нужны надежные, Зрелые и поддерживаемых приложений, и создание долгосрочных отношений с поставщиками программного обеспечения был просто лучший способ добиться этого. До тех пор, пока несвободные программы водить поле в рыночной доли, производительности и надежности, предприятия не могут позволить себе взять на себя риск использования альтернатив, низким принятие ставок, не хватало профессиональной поддержки и нижней технологии.

Тем не менее многое изменилось в мире его в последние несколько лет. Как видно в таблице 1, F/убыток в настоящее время широко используется и принята для инфраструктурных служб и приложений для настольных компьютеров. Причины для широкого внедрения включают увеличение в надежности и производительности, а также превосходной безопасности и стоимости. Предприятия интеграции решений с открытым исходным кодом в их ИТ-инфраструктуры более быстрыми темпами и получают много преимуществ.

Таблица 1. F/потери доли рынка по состоянию на август, 2010

F/потеря программного обеспечения

Доля рынка

Apache веб-сервер server1

55%

Sendmail, Exim и постфиксная Интернет почта серверов2

68%

BIND DNS server3

79%

Firefox web браузером4

46%

OpenOffice офис программного обеспечения suite5

"/> 1. 2 m загрузки в неделю

Надежность и производительность

За последние несколько лет проекты с открытым исходным кодом зрели как принятие ставки увеличились. Как компании принять и интегрировать F/убыток в свои основные технологии, они имеют возможность стимулирования развития посредством участия в деятельности общин связанных открытым исходным кодом. Это создает самоподдерживающиеся цикл, whereby более широкое применение влечет за собой совершенствование технологий open source, которые, в свою очередь, влечет за собой дальнейшего усыновления. По мере развития рынка стало более желательным для бизнеса, чтобы предложить профессиональную поддержку и услуги для приложений с открытым исходным кодом. В текущем ландшафте предприятия можно выбрать приложения F/потери для их критических операций, поскольку инфраструктуры поддержки существуют для обеспечения коммерческого, корпоративного уровня поддержки.

Сама природа F/потери развития обусловливает необходимость использования твердого развития практики для управления взносами разработчиков, рассеянных по всему миру. Чтобы дать пример, проект FreeBSD обладает высоко организованной командой разработчиков, прямой реализации кода. Проект проявляет консервативный профессиональный подход к разработке программного обеспечения, проверенных codebase, при постоянном развитии на протяжении десятилетий и цикл выпуска продукта, который фокусируется на гарантии стабильности и качества кода. Это позволяет FreeBSD работать в оптимизированной форме для надежности и стабильности и является прекрасным примером того, как F/потеря проекты могут дать высшего, профессионального уровня технологии.

Преимущество надежности выходит за пределы операционных систем. По словам Coverity Scan открытым исходный отчет участвующие F/потери проекты сократили их плотность дефекта статического анализа на 16% в течение последних трех лет. Доклад отметил значительное увеличение числа проектов, удовлетворяющих требованиям ее три ступени системы оценки. Кроме того проекты с открытым исходным кодом, как правило, более чутко реагировать на известных уязвимостей. По словам Veracode в состояние программного обеспечения доклад 36 дней был средний времени для устранения известных дефект в открытым исходным кодом программного обеспечения, по сравнению с 82 дней для коммерческого программного обеспечения.

Не только F/потери стали более надежными, это очень конкурентоспособным против ведущих патентованных продуктов в области производительности. Там было много аналогичных исследований, которые демонстрируют преимущества производительности открытого распределения в голову к голове испытаний против несвободных дистрибутивов в ряде областей. Эти преимущества выходят за рамки настольных приложений. Например, девять из Топ-10 самых надежных Интернет-сайтов запустить F/потери операционной системы, с четырьмя пятерку под управлением FreeBSD.

Готовый для рабочего стола

Помимо операционных систем и серверных приложений F/потеря предлагает надежные приложения для персональных и корпоративных настольных операций. Например OpenOffice предлагает почти все функции Microsoft Office, а также простота использования и возможность обработки сложных операций. OpenOffice может открыть любой документ Microsoft Office, работать с аналогичными интерфейсом и использовать такой же синтаксис для электронной таблицы и базы данных операций. С точки зрения юзабилити OpenOffice предлагает интерфейс, который как отполированная и интуитивно понятным, как Microsoft Office и даже превосходят в некоторых аспектах. Он предлагает сопоставимые показатели своей собственности коллегой, поддержка всех основных операционных систем, превосходной локализации и улучшенная поддержка макросов Visual Basic.

Открытым исходным кодом электронной почты клиентов, таких как Mozilla Thunderbird и Zimbra предлагают все функциональные возможности Microsoft Outlook с дополнительным преимуществом встроенной безопасности и конфиденциальности. Thunderbird хорошо известен его скорость работы и поддерживает сотни добавить ons1 для настройки электронной почты. Zimbra расширяет свои функции электронной почты с совместной документацией управления suite.

В области графики обработки изображений программное обеспечение GIMPshop предлагает мощную альтернативу для Adobe Photoshop. Scribus — Настольная издательская программа с функциональностью, похожими на Adobe InDesign. Эти приложения с открытым исходным кодом предоставляют графический дизайн команды со всеми основными инструментами, необходимыми для воедино качество, профессиональные издания.

Открытым исходным кодом веб-браузеров, таких как Mozilla Firefox, часто превосходят их собственные аналоги в скорости и производительности показателей. Google Хром браузера основана на Хром проекта открытым исходным кодом.

Есть много зрелых ориентированных на предприятия F/потери приложений, которые могут обрабатывать практически все функции, связанные с бизнесом. PostgreSQL является надежным и широко используемой базы данных программы. Samba и Apache являются популярные серверные приложения, которые используются в предприятии, а также средах малого и среднего бизнеса. Существует несколько управления взаимоотношениями с клиентами (CRM) и предложения программного обеспечения (ERP), такие как SugarCRM и поддержки Suite, которые предлагают широкий спектр возможностей оперативного управления и поддержки пакетов планирования общеорганизационных ресурсов.

Класть открытым исходным кодом в игру: Тематическое исследование iXsystems

Как следствие BSDi iXsystems обязан своим существованием F/потерь. С момента своего создания в 2002 году iXsystems запустить все аспекты своей деятельности исключительно на F/потери. Сегодня iXsystems имеет около 45 сотрудников и 30 рабочих серверов, а также тестирования серверов 40 до 80. Все iXsystems оборудование работает сервер FreeBSD или desktop PC-BSD, операционной системы, а также различных приложений с открытым исходным кодом для повседневных операций. Это привело к сокращению значительных расходов во всех областях деятельности.

Если iXsystems работать на его нынешнем уровне с несвободных программ, было бы приобрести лицензии операционной системы и настольных приложений на 45 настольных машин, 20 ноутбуков и 30 серверов. Помимо лицензионных расходов, будет стоимость администрирования, поддержки, обслуживания и периодического обновления.

Первой и наиболее очевидной мерой стоимости является начальная цена для получения всех необходимых для работы приложений. Если iXsystems приобрести все несвободные программы, эти расходы будут быстро сложить в сотни тысяч долларов США. Первоначальные расходы будут более $ 10 000 для настольных операционных систем, $34,000 для приложений office suite, почти 140 000 для средств массовой информации и разработки программного обеспечения, $1800000 для серверного программного обеспечения, $23,000 для почтового сервера программного обеспечения, $69000 для приложений CRM и ERP и $180000 для архивирования данных. Как показано на рисунке 1, эти расходы составляют итог более $2 миллионов первоначального программного обеспечения пакета расходов на лицензирование и поддержку. Это резко контрастирует с общей выплаты $500 для всех приложений с открытым кодом, которые iXsystems использует в своей повседневной деятельности. Это обеспечивает значительное снижение оперативной нижней строке, что безусловно желательно для любой организации, особенно те, которые просто получать от земли.

Рисунок 1. Сравнение программного обеспечения первоначальных затрат

Изображение: january11_vonfange1.png

Помимо первоначальной стоимости приобретения корпоративных приложений компании должны сохранять и поддерживать их повседневной деятельности. Это включает поддержку приложений, а также расходы на административную поддержку. Если iXsystems работать на несвободных программ, годовой поддержки внешнего программного обеспечения будет работать свыше 350 000 $. В то время как iXsystems обрабатывает все собственной поддержки внутри страны, любая компания может получить аналогичную поддержку своих приложений с открытым кодом для менее $50000 в год плюс административные расходы.

На первый взгляд затраты на администрирование систем, как представляется, выступают за наем администраторов Windows. В Силиконовой долине, где находится база iXsystems', средняя зарплата администратора Unix составляет $104000 против $85,000 для системного администратора Windows. Однако Unix системные администраторы обычно высококвалифицированные и имеют разнообразный набор навыков. Компетентный администратор Unix может поддерживать более сотни настольных, серверов и систем баз данных. Это отчасти является результатом комплексного проектирования операционных систем Unix; После настройки базовой системы администратор может создать сценарий много обслуживания и административных задач. iXsystems удается запустить почтовый сервер, более 40 настольных компьютеров, около 20 ноутбуков, более 30 производственных серверов, а также множество тестовых серверов с одним опытным администратором Unix.

В среде Windows конкретные услуги предоставляются различными продуктами, с каждым продуктом требующих набор дискретных навыков. Из-за сложности настройки и поддержания этих продуктов это редко за пределами очень небольшой сети, чтобы найти один администратор, умеющего во всех продуктах, необходимые в типичной бизнес-среде, например, MS Exchange, SQL server, IIS, Sharepoint, контроллеры домена, серверы печати и поддержки настольных компьютеров.

Из-за этих соображений iXsystems установлено, что, если бы для запуска в собственной среде, она будет нужна выделенная база данных администратор, администратор MS Exchange, техник поддержки настольных компьютеров и до двух общих системных администраторов. Это бы расходы на административную поддержку ближе к $400000 для несвободных программ по сравнению с немногим более $100000 за открытым исходным кодом. Это дает преимущество стоимости около $300000 в год iXsystems для административной поддержки, освобождая дополнительные ценные ресурсы для основных аспектов бизнеса и снижение нижней строке.

Следующим фактором при оценке расходов на программное обеспечение является жизненный цикл программного обеспечения. Для большинства корпоративных приложений компания будет обновить свое программное обеспечение хотя бы раз в пять лет, а некоторые приложения будут иметь даже более коротких циклов обновления. В нашем примере проприетарное программное обеспечение будет нести стоимость $1,3 миллиона раз в пять лет для обновления программного обеспечения. F/потери стоимость обновления программного обеспечения до последней версии является незначительным и может рассматриваться как часть расходов на выплату окладов системного администратора Unix. С открытым исходным кодом также несет в себе скрытое преимущество быть в состоянии идти в ногу с самых последних улучшений в программном обеспечении, как они будут освобождены, а не дожидаясь бюджетных ограничений позволяют. Конечный результат увеличен и улучшенные возможности приложений скорее раньше, чем позже, без дополнительных расходов.

С F/потери расходы в течение пяти лет составляет около $733,750 для компании с установки сопоставимы с iXsystems текущих операций. Если же компания хочет выбрать для несвободных программ, им придется потратить около $5,2 млн за тот же период времени. Это пять раз стоимость первых пяти лет работы. В течение 10 лет компания сопоставима с iXsystems может сэкономить более $8,7 млн. в расходы, связанные с программным обеспечением (рис. 2). Это означает, что в краткосрочной перспективе, а также долгосрочной перспективе, компании могут сэкономить значительные суммы денег с использованием F/потери.

Рисунок 2. Совокупные ежегодные сбережения, используя F/потери

Изображение: january11_vonfange2.png

Заключение

Выполнение операций, использование приложений с открытым исходным кодом во многом способствовали к успеху iXsystems как бизнес. Альтернативные затраты для запуска лицензированных несвободных приложений являются просто слишком велики, чтобы оправдать без существенного увеличения качества и производительности. В то время как в прошлом, несвободные программы, возможно, условии, что значительные преимущества в области стабильности и поддержки, эти преимущества не могут быть заявлены в текущем рынке ИТ. С open source решений являются конкурентоспособными и зрелым во всех областях корпоративных приложений, iXsystems не может оправдать столь существенное увеличение расходов компании. Как показал опыт iXsystems', решения с открытым кодом теперь предпочтительнее их собственных коллег.

Эта статья основана на технический документ «ИТ оптимизацию затрат через Open Source».

Доля этой статьи:

Цитируете эту статью:

Оцените содержание: 
1 голосов были поданы с средний балл 4 звезды

Добавить новый комментарий

Обычный текст

  • Теги HTML не разрешены.
  • Адреса электронной почты и адреса страниц включите в ссылки автоматически.
  • Строки и параграфы переносятся автоматически.